Tools such as Lovable, Bolt, Replit, Base44, and Claude Code let one person turn an idea into a working application in days. When real users arrive, that builder also becomes responsible for security, data protection, errors, operating costs, and every change that could break an existing feature.
Emmanuel Marboeuf and Dorian Ouvrard founded BWorlds after seeing the same production work appear around every launch. Emmanuel spent three years in cyberdefense, then co-founded a SaaS company in the United States and led its engineering team for ten years. They built BWorlds so the checks normally run by an experienced technical lead keep running after launch, rather than being commissioned only after an incident.
BWorlds runs alongside the tools builders already use. Builders keep their code and product decisions. BWorlds reviews the app, watches its production behavior, and ranks the issues that need attention.
